What Are AI Forex Brokers?
AI Forex brokers are advanced trading platforms that leverage the power of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ning and other smart algorithms to automate forex trading decisions.
Beyond traditional brokers that depend on human examination, AI brokers examine many volumes of market data in real-time to detect trends and anticipate price changes as well as trade automatically.

They eliminate trading mistakes that stem from emotions, since they’re based purely on data and can remain operative 24 hours a day without rest.
They typically come with features such as automated strategies and useful risk management tools along with personalized trading insights which can help traders work more efficiently, faster, & smarter in the most volatile Forex markets.
What Are Traditional Forex Brokers?
Forex brokers are conventional providers of financial services that allow traders to buy and sell foreign currencies through existing trading platforms without sophisticated artificial intelligence systems.

They primarily use human expertise, market research and manual analysis to assist trading decisions and serve customer support. Most of these brokers include a handful of basic features such as live price quotes, charting tools, leverage and order execution via trading platforms i.e MetaTrader.
AI-powered brokers employ automated algorithms for decision-making, but if we talk about traditional brokers then they don’t have these innovative features used by the broker so you are going to be more humans who use their skills and experience in trading. These are widely used among worldwide novice and professional traders.

Human Support vs Automation
The customer relationship and servicing remain the primary stronghold of traditional forex brokers. When traders have an issue with their account or when the market is volatile, many of them look for guidance from experienced asset managers. For novices who need education and trading assistance, a human connection is still vital.
And AI brokers are all about automation and self-service systems. It seems like nowadays there is more reliance on chatbots for customer support or automated ticket systems with a smart trading assistant. Though it enhances efficiency, some traders believe AI platforms do not bring humanity into a stressful trading environment.

Security and Regulation
For AI trading, security still remains one of the most vital concerns. A major portion of AI brokers depends on cloud systems, Application Programming Interfaces (APIs), automated algorithms, and data processing networks.
The sophisticated encryption and cybersecurity systems of many brokers, which have become standard practice nowadays as a measure against fraud to assure the safety during the trading process, traders still fear algorithms being manipulated and system failures.
Regular brokers have longer operating records and much better reputations among the regulators. Most traders are much more comfortable giving money to brokers that have an established track record of compliance and strong financial oversight. Regulators are also stepping up surveillance of AI-powered trading systems in 2026 to ensure fairness.
